Metal Gear Solid Movie Info

"Snake? Snake?!? SNAAAAAAKE!" Annnnnd CUT!

by Veggie Jackson

As many of you know by now, a Metal Gear movie is officially happening.   Series creator Hideo Kojima is writing the story, Michael De Luca (Wag the Dog, Blow, Ghost Rider) is producing and Kurt Wimmer (Ultraviolet, Equilibrium) is rumored to be directing.  It's way too early to expect much more info about the project - things like plot details and casting announcements are many months off.  There is, however, an interview with Michael De Luca that touchs on his vision for the film.  It's actually pretty promising, and his comments on Liquid and Solid Snake's relationship, war by proxy and Mr. Kojima's storytelling indicate that Mr. De Luca seems to have a solid understanding of the MGS mythos.  We can only hope that the movie makes a little more sense than the games do, because a nation of people walking out of theatres saying "Huh?" is not their intent.  This isn't Donnie Darko, you know.
